Because there’s something devastating that happens when prices are too high. People can’t afford to take their medicine. Which research shows will result in at least 1.1 million deaths over the next decade.
That’s what researchers at West Health Policy Center – who published their study with the Council for Informed Drug Spending Analysis — found.
That is over a million people dying. And dying because they cannot afford their medications.
In case you’re wondering that would make “not-being-able-to-afford-drugs” one of the top killers in the United States. (That is, deadlier than kidney disease, the flu, pneumonia, or diabetes.)
But it would be many more people than that because this study JUST looked at Medicare patients.
Then there is the cost…
Medicare beneficiaries typically pay 25 percent of the price for their drugs, the rest is out of their pocket. Medicare (and healthcare in general) can’t handle the increase in drug costs.
The researchers estimate that increase and drug costs will add another 1.75 billion dollars by 2030.
